Do you find that you tend to use the same colors or palettes over and over again? It’s a very easy thing for illustrators – even experienced, professional illustrators – to do, but it may affect how much work you get or how many art markets you can sell your art in.

Do you see how different palettes and color stories are suited for different art markets, and different products within those markets? By increasing the range and variety of colors you use in your art, you’re giving yourself the best possible chance of landing a greater variety of jobs, making your career both more interesting and more lucrative.
